Species we frequently see include a variety of starfish, sand dollars, bay scallops, whelks, conchs up to 21” long, seahorses, urchins, and hermit crabs and other crab species. These animals can be brought to the surface, handled carefully, and photographed. We bring large containers so that even non-snorkelers can observe them up close before they’re released back into the bay. Shells found without living creatures can be taken home.

For a relaxing 25-minute cruise to Shell Island, our snorkel area, we will leave Historic Grand Lagoon. Keep an eye out for dolphins, sea creatures and other marine life as you travel. We will either anchor along the Gulf of Mexico, Shell Island, or both. Here you can snorkel for shells, learn more about the local marine life, and just relax while taking in the sun. To hunt for shells, you can also swim through the shallow waters to Shell Island. After spending some time on Shell Island, the trip will conclude with a ride to the Gulf of Mexico where we can search for dolphins as well as sight-see.

Our dolphin and island tour boats are comfortable, stable 21-foot and 23-foot Carolina Skiffs. These boat features a center console design to maximize open space and allow for easy movement around the boat, a fully cushioned forward deck for observation (and lounging), comfortable cushioned seats for your whole group, large bimini tops for shade, plenty of ice chest space, and quiet, clean four-stroke engines.
